									<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p class = "activity-discussion-title-wrap"><a href="https://creativecow.net/forums/thread/control-mask-keyframes-with-slider/">control mask keyframes with slider?</a></p> <div class="bb-content-inr-wrap"><p>hey there, <br />is it possible to control the Maskpath&#8217;s keyframes via a slider. <br />in my case i have a mask with 2 keyframes and i want to move between them. so i made this like i would do with other stuff:</p>
<pre>s = effect("Slider Control")("Slider");<br />linear(s,0,100,key(1),key(2))</pre>
<p>its not working, and i know masks work kinda different, but i dont know how to solve this.</p>
